Here’s a bit more detail on what we see you doing in this role:
  • Assisting our Front of House Management team, leading and ensuring our Guest Services team meets and exceeds our operational goals and service demands
  • Maintaining the highest standards and accuracy, exploring all opportunities to enhance the service we deliver both on arrival, during our guest stay and on departure
  • Holding monthly meetings and daily handovers, communicating the relevant information of the day and using this space and time to focus on team feedback and training
  • Ensuring every guest is welcomed with a genuine smile using their name, where known, and giving the appropriate assistance reflecting a Forbes 5 star & Gleneagles service at all times
  • Following up with guests to ensure their requests or concerns are fully resolved to their satisfaction; always receiving, recording and relaying messages and guest information accurately
  • Providing accurate information and advice on all aspects of our estate, the surrounding area and Scotland itself, arranging internal and external bookings, striving to understand what @type of experience our guest is looking for; transportation, restaurants, bespoke tours, helicopter bookings; at Gleneagles we can make anything happen!
  • Contacting and responding to our guests, group contacts and event organisers through their preferred method of communication, always within the highest standard time frames; 24 hours for emails, 5 minutes for text messages
  • Providing accurate information on all aspects of travel, assisting with air, train and bus enquiries from start to finish as required by accessing where appropriate the internet, timetables etc., and make reservations as required on behalf of the guest.
  • Embrace and be part of change by looking for opportunities to shape the way you work
  • Maintaining guest confidentiality and security at all times; following GDPR guidelines to enhance our guests’ stay, retaining relevant information for future stays
  • Supporting your team members and ensuring an effective and efficient handover of any outstanding issues to the next team on shift
  • Supervising our Resort Drivers & Chauffeurs, you’ll ensure that every job has accurate information and each guest is met with seamless service
  • Preparing daily Chauffeur Job lists & resort driver reports to share with Management
  • Coordinating with external contractors, building relationships with key stakeholders
  • Managing our guest & group business billing with Chauffeur Drive
